Shop Restaurant Supplies Now

sanfordres.com - sanfordres.com

Sanford Restaurant Supply - Tuscaloosa and Birmingham Alabama's best restaurant equipment supplier.

sanfordres.com pagerank   rank info for sanfordres.com 16,067,086   estimated valuation for sanfordres.com $ 8.95